FHANG (Mishka Stein of Patrick Watson and Sam Woywitka) unveil “Something Real”

Credit: Apacalda

Montreal duo FHANG has shared the video for “Something Real,” the second single off their upcoming full-length LP. On this latest track, the duo — made up of Mishka Stein (Patrick Watson, TEKE::TEKE) and producer/engineer Sam Woywitka (Half Moon Run) — offer up an ethereal soundscape complete with thumping bass and an unexpected turn towards the dance floor.

Stein and Woywitka also directed the video, which features the pair sitting down for an unnerving tea party before morphing into a neon-drenched kaleidoscopic performance.


Check out the video below. (As a warning, the video features flashing images that may be triggering for those with photosensitive epilepsy.)

FHANG’s debut album is due this August via Woywitka’s Hidden Ship label.
